The Napoli Regional Hub Challenge Workshop took place on November 10 at the Plinivs Study Center - University of Naples Federico II, bringing together representatives from the technical offices of the Region, as well as NGOs and private stakeholders operating in the environmental and energy production sectors. Participants delved into strategic adaptation and mitigation measures being investigated in the case of the Napoli Demonstrator. The constructive dialogue facilitated the exchange of experiences and the identification of transformative interventions.
Key interventions, such as urban greening, the decentralisation of energy production and the formation of energy communities, as well as innovative solutions like living breakwaters, were given particular emphasis during the discussions. The conversation led to the creation of a map outlining the risks and co-benefits associated with these significant interventions for the city. This map will be a crucial tool in developing the Napoli Vision, guiding discussions at the next Regional Hub workshop in 2024.

The participants were provided with an in-depth report on the coastal area of the city, containing Plinivs analyses based on official demographic data. The activity commenced with a presentation of the KNOWING project's objectives by Prof. Zuccaro and Prof. Leone. Participants, along with Plinivs and Anea for the Municipality of Naples, delved into the proposed measures and discussed their applicability in the Neapolitan context. This included considerations such as the installation of photovoltaic systems and the transformation of open spaces in the watershed. The identification of specific interventions for increasing climate resilience, based on the proposed measures, occurred through a ranking system (see interactive step 1 and 2).
